Tweeter to restructure, close stores, cut jobs (Market Watch)
NEW YORK (MarketWatch) -- Tweeter Home Entertainment Group Inc. on Thursday said it would restructure its operations, close 49 stores and cut about 20% of jobs, as the home electronics retailer struggles in a competitive environment to stem its losses. Thu, 22 Mar 2007 12:23:08 GMT
